Mobile EV charging cost in San Diego, CA.

A typical mobile rescue in San Diego totals $149 to $225. Dispatch is from $149, flat countywide, and charge time bills in 15-minute blocks. Here is exactly what moves that number in San Diego.

How your San Diego bill breaks down

  • from $149, flat countywide. Covers the truck, the operator, and on-site diagnosis. Flat across San Diego County, no San Diego distance upcharge.
  • Charge time in 15-minute blocks. Each block adds roughly 10 miles of range. You pay only for the range you need to reach the nearest fast charger or get home.
  • No flatbed, no tow fee. We charge you where you sit, so you skip the $300-plus a flatbed EV tow across the county would run.

Charging around San Diego

San Diego proper has the deepest EV bench in the county. Teslas commute from Carmel Valley and Pacific Highlands Ranch into Sorrento Valley every morning. Downtown residents in East Village and Cortez Hill park in structures without chargers. Street parkers in North Park, South Park, and Hillcrest stretch charges between sessions. When the math stops working, somebody coasts to a stop at zero. We built this service for that exact moment. Our rescue Cybertruck carries a 240V, 9.6 kW outlet and rolls to wherever your car sits. Fifteen to thirty minutes of charge puts 10 to 20 miles in the pack. That's enough to reach the nearest Supercharger or just make it home to Bay Park or Mission Hills.
